StevenST13 Posted November 28, 2014 Share Posted November 28, 2014 It will be cheaper if you remove the parts yourself. You can have it done a couple of ways now there's the DIY as there's loads of pre-cut stickers on eBay you just need to line them up and use a hair dryer to get it to stick. Then there's the wrapping that can be done at a specialist. Or the most expensive and effective is the dipping but that's definitely not a cheap option.
